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 5218ba64 authored by Treehugger Robot's avatar Treehugger Robot Committed by Automerger Merge Worker
Browse files

Merge "Adding module permission for SubscriptionManager" am: 116c3655 am:...

Merge "Adding module permission for SubscriptionManager" am: 116c3655 am: ce81ce31 am: fe24624d am: 813783a1 am: 593e97ef

Original change: https://android-review.googlesource.com/c/platform/frameworks/base/+/1778969

Change-Id: I60c69adf40c0626abbf7b630851f8d16ce3de9b5
parents 6cfd9e08 593e97ef
Loading
Loading
Loading
Loading
+5 −0
Original line number Diff line number Diff line
@@ -327,6 +327,11 @@ package android.telephony {
    method public static int getNumSignalStrengthLevels();
  }

  public class SubscriptionManager {
    method public void addSubscriptionInfoRecord(@NonNull String, @Nullable String, int, int);
    method public void removeSubscriptionInfoRecord(@NonNull String, int);
  }

  public class TelephonyManager {
    method @NonNull public static int[] getAllNetworkTypes();
  }
+5 −3
Original line number Diff line number Diff line
@@ -1847,8 +1847,9 @@ public class SubscriptionManager {
     * @param subscriptionType the {@link #SUBSCRIPTION_TYPE}
     * @hide
     */
    public void addSubscriptionInfoRecord(String uniqueId, String displayName, int slotIndex,
            int subscriptionType) {
    @SystemApi(client = SystemApi.Client.MODULE_LIBRARIES)
    public void addSubscriptionInfoRecord(@NonNull String uniqueId, @Nullable String displayName,
            int slotIndex, int subscriptionType) {
        if (VDBG) {
            logd("[addSubscriptionInfoRecord]+ uniqueId:" + uniqueId
                    + ", displayName:" + displayName + ", slotIndex:" + slotIndex
@@ -1883,7 +1884,8 @@ public class SubscriptionManager {
     * @param subscriptionType the {@link #SUBSCRIPTION_TYPE}
     * @hide
     */
    public void removeSubscriptionInfoRecord(String uniqueId, int subscriptionType) {
    @SystemApi(client = SystemApi.Client.MODULE_LIBRARIES)
    public void removeSubscriptionInfoRecord(@NonNull String uniqueId, int subscriptionType) {
        if (VDBG) {
            logd("[removeSubscriptionInfoRecord]+ uniqueId:" + uniqueId
                    + ", subscriptionType: " + subscriptionType);